Which factor is NOT typically considered when assessing an animal's adoptability?

Explanation:
Adoptability is determined by how easily an animal can fit into a home based on its current health, behavior, and training needs. Health status affects whether the animal can live safely in a home and what care it may require. Behavior shows how the animal interacts with people and other animals, which influences safety and compatibility with potential adopters. Training needs indicate what skills the animal may need to thrive in a home, such as house training, leash manners, or basic obedience, and how much support a new owner might require. Breed isn’t a reliable predictor of how well an animal will do in a home, and many shelters focus on the individual animal’s presentation rather than breed labels to avoid bias. This is why breed is not typically used as a basis for adoptability decisions.
